What Is Private Label Manufacturing?

Private label manufacturing is the process of working with a manufacturer to produce products that are sold under your own brand name instead of the factory’s brand.

Step 2: Find Reliable Manufacturers

Choosing the right manufacturer is one of the most important decisions you’ll make.

Reliable suppliers can be found through:

Rather than selecting the lowest price, compare manufacturers based on experience, certifications, production capacity, communication, and export history.
